Droppers / AnimatedBottomBar

A customizable and easy to use BottomBar navigation view with sleek animations, with support for ViewPager, ViewPager2, NavController, and badges.
MIT License
1.37k stars 109 forks source link

I try to run DEMO, but there is an error in the execution. #29

Closed WORLD8848 closed 3 years ago

WORLD8848 commented 3 years ago

I downloaded the source file. I try to run DEMO, but there is an error in the execution.

Please see the error message below and give us some advice to carry out the demonstration.

Thank you.

error message ------------------------------------------------

E/AndroidRuntime: FATAL EXCEPTION: main Process: nl.joery.demo.animatedbottombar, PID: 2834 java.lang.RuntimeException: Unable to start activity ComponentInfo{nl.joery.demo.animatedbottombar/nl.joery.demo.animatedbottombar.playground.PlaygroundActivity}: android.view.InflateException: Binary XML file line #8: Error inflating class nl.joery.animatedbottombar.AnimatedBottomBar at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2378)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2440) at android.app.ActivityThread.access$800(ActivityThread.java:162)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1348) at android.os.Handler.dispatchMessage(Handler.java:102) at android.os.Looper.loop(Looper.java:135) at android.app.ActivityThread.main(ActivityThread.java:5422) at java.lang.reflect.Method.invoke(Native Method) at java.lang.reflect.Method.invoke(Method.java:372)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:914)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:707) Caused by: android.view.InflateException: Binary XML file line #8: Error inflating class nl.joery.animatedbottombar.AnimatedBottomBar at android.view.LayoutInflater.createView(LayoutInflater.java:633) at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:743) at android.view.LayoutInflater.rInflate(LayoutInflater.java:806) at android.view.LayoutInflater.inflate(LayoutInflater.java:504) at android.view.LayoutInflater.inflate(LayoutInflater.java:414) at android.view.LayoutInflater.inflate(LayoutInflater.java:365) at androidx.appcompat.app.AppCompatDelegateImpl.setContentView(AppCompatDelegateImpl.java:696) at androidx.appcompat.app.AppCompatActivity.setContentView(AppCompatActivity.java:170) at nl.joery.demo.animatedbottombar.playground.PlaygroundActivity.onCreate(PlaygroundActivity.kt:34) at android.app.Activity.performCreate(Activity.java:6057) at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1106) at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2331)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2440)  at android.app.ActivityThread.access$800(ActivityThread.java:162)  at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1348)  at android.os.Handler.dispatchMessage(Handler.java:102)  at android.os.Looper.loop(Looper.java:135)  at android.app.ActivityThread.main(ActivityThread.java:5422)  at java.lang.reflect.Method.invoke(Native Method)  at java.lang.reflect.Method.invoke(Method.java:372)  at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:914)  at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:707)  Caused by: java.lang.reflect.InvocationTargetException at java.lang.reflect.Constructor.newInstance(Native Method) at java.lang.reflect.Constructor.newInstance(Constructor.java:288) at android.view.LayoutInflater.createView(LayoutInflater.java:607) at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:743)  at android.view.LayoutInflater.rInflate(LayoutInflater.java:806)  at android.view.LayoutInflater.inflate(LayoutInflater.java:504)  at android.view.LayoutInflater.inflate(LayoutInflater.java:414)  at android.view.LayoutInflater.inflate(LayoutInflater.java:365)  at androidx.appcompat.app.AppCompatDelegateImpl.setContentView(AppCompatDelegateImpl.java:696)  at androidx.appcompat.app.AppCompatActivity.setContentView(AppCompatActivity.java:170)  at nl.joery.demo.animatedbottombar.playground.PlaygroundActivity.onCreate(PlaygroundActivity.kt:34)  at android.app.Activity.performCreate(Activity.java:6057)  at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1106)  at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2331)  at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2440)  at android.app.ActivityThread.access$800(ActivityThread.java:162)  at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1348)  at android.os.Handler.dispatchMessage(Handler.java:102)  at android.os.Looper.loop(Looper.java:135)  at android.app.ActivityThread.main(ActivityThread.java:5422)  at java.lang.reflect.Method.invoke(Native Method)  at java.lang.reflect.Method.invoke(Method.java:372)  at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:914)  at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:707)  Caused by: android.content.res.Resources$NotFoundException: Resource ID #0x7f07005f at android.content.res.Resources.getValue(Resources.java:1316) at android.content.res.Resources.getDrawable(Resources.java:812) at android.content.Context.getDrawable(Context.java:403) at com.android.internal.view.menu.MenuItemImpl.getIcon(MenuItemImpl.java:388) at nl.joery.animatedbottombar.utils.MenuParser.parse(MenuParser.kt:22) at nl.joery.animatedbottombar.AnimatedBottomBar.initInitialTabs(AnimatedBottomBar.kt:272) at nl.joery.animatedbottombar.AnimatedBottomBar.initAttributes(AnimatedBottomBar.kt:221) at nl.joery.animatedbottombar.AnimatedBottomBar.(AnimatedBottomBar.kt:54) at nl.joery.animatedbottombar.AnimatedBottomBar.(AnimatedBottomBar.kt:31) at nl.joery.animatedbottombar.AnimatedBottomBar.(AnimatedBottomBar.kt) at java.lang.reflect.Constructor.newInstance(Native Method)  at java.lang.reflect.Constructor.newInstance(Constructor.java:288)  at android.view.LayoutInflater.createView(LayoutInflater.java:607)  at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:743)  at android.view.LayoutInflater.rInflate(LayoutInflater.java:806)  at android.view.LayoutInflater.inflate(LayoutInflater.java:504)  at android.view.LayoutInflater.inflate(LayoutInflater.java:414)  at android.view.LayoutInflater.inflate(LayoutInflater.java:365)  at androidx.appcompat.app.AppCompatDelegateImpl.setContentView(AppCompatDelegateImpl.java:696)  at androidx.appcompat.app.AppCompatActivity.setContentView(AppCompatActivity.java:170)  at nl.joery.demo.animatedbottombar.playground.PlaygroundActivity.onCreate(PlaygroundActivity.kt:34)  at android.app.Activity.performCreate(Activity.java:6057)  at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1106)  at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2331)  at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2440)  at android.app.ActivityThread.access$800(ActivityThread.java:162)  at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1348)  at android.os.Handler.dispatchMessage(Handler.java:102)  at android.os.Looper.loop(Looper.java:135)  at android.app.ActivityThread.main(ActivityThread.java:5422)  at java.lang.reflect.Method.invoke(Native Method)  at java.lang.reflect.Method.invoke(Method.java:372)  at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:914)  at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:707)